Greenville, DE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Greenville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Greenville Studio Apartments | $1,247 | $790 | $2,300 |
Greenville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,972 | $845 | $3,150 |
Greenville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,271 | $965 | $4,250 |
Greenville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,463 | $1,080 | $3,695 |

Largest Available Greenville and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Greenville, DE is found at The Falls in the Brandywine Hills neighborhood and is 1,572 square feet priced from $3,550. Westover Pointe in the The Flats ne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 916 square feet and currently listed start at $1,554.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Greenville: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
The Falls | 2G | 1,572 Sq Ft | $3,550 |
Westover Pointe | B1 Renovated | 916 Sq Ft | $1,554 |
Greenview at Chestnut Run | 2 Bedroom/1 Bathroom | 820 Sq Ft | $1,160 |
Manchester Arms | 2 ST-standard w/gas | 732 Sq Ft | $1,470 |
Parklynn Apartments | 2 Bedroom | 650 Sq Ft | $1,450 |
Cheapest Available Greenville and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 31,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Greenville, DE is the 2 Bedroom/1 Bathroom Model starting from $1,160 at Greenview at Chestnut Run in the The Flats neighborhood. The second most affordable Greenville 2 Bedroom is the 2 Bedroom Model at Parklynn Apartments starting at $1,450 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Greenville is currently $2,271.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Greenville: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Greenview at Chestnut Run | 2 Bedroom/1 Bathroom | $1,160 |
Parklynn Apartments | 2 Bedroom | $1,450 |
Manchester Arms | 2 ST-standard w/gas | $1,470 |
Westover Pointe | B1 Renovated | $1,554 |
The Falls | 2A | $2,895 |
